One person killed near 7401 S CICERO AVE in West Lawn

A driver was killed after a Saturday night collision with a fixed object in West Lawn on December 5, 2020 at 11:48 PM.

The crash occurred near 7401 S CICERO AVE, on a divided road. The posted speed limit was 30 mph. There was a traffic light. It was dark but with streetlights, the weather was clear, and the roadway was dry. The police report did not specify a cause for the crash.

A 2004 Ford Taurus was heading northeast. The police report described the driver, an unknown age male, as going too fast for conditions. He was trapped; he was killed.

Police were notified at 11:58 PM and made a report on scene. This was the 164th injurious crash reported in December 2020, and the 13,323rd injurious crash reported in 2020. It was the 125th fatal crash for 2020.
